- [ ] Verify the Gatewick turnstile counter resets correctly at venue close for Hallmere Stadium. Run the synthetic crowd replay against staging and confirm counts match the manifest within ±2. Past releases drifted when the overflow gate fed lane 7 twice. Sign-off requires the counter audit log attached. Record the verified build beneath this item.

build token for tawif-bahip: htk31_68bba16e1afabfef4ecc69408c06f16

Subject: Inventory Write-Down — Q4 Action

Heads of department,

Following the stocktake at the Ardenhall warehouse, we will record a write-down of approximately 780k against the Corvix-line components, driven by the model refresh and slower channel sell-through. Please review your departmental forecasts for knock-on effects and hold all related purchase orders pending Friday's review. The underlying plan driving this decision is summarized below.

management briefing: Headcount on the Belix team goes from 60 to 93 by the end of November. Gross margin on Belix came in at 23 percent against a plan of 47 percent.

Heads up: if the Lintrock baseline file in the Quarrow repo drifts from main, CI fails with a "stale baseline" error even when the code is fine. Quick fix is to regenerate the baseline on a clean checkout and re-push. If a customer build is blocked, confirm the failing run matches the token below before escalating.

build token for yadug-yagag: htk21_c863c33eb8b82c0c9c152

Ticket: Upgrade Quillhop broker from 4.2 to 5.1 on the Fennelmarsh cluster. Downtime window: 90 minutes, off-peak. Support impact: queued notifications delayed, no data loss expected. Rollback plan tested in staging twice. Consumers on legacy ack mode must be flagged before cutover — see the Bramblewick runbook for the checklist. Do not schedule until sign-off is recorded. Escalations during the window go through the standard bridge. Sign-off required from the person named below.

named custodian: Quenix Oliix